ECL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

883 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Ecolab (ECL)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$26B — down 2.5% from $26.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 106 funds opened new ECL positions and 54 closed out — a net gain of 52 holders — while 326 added to existing stakes and 320 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$118M. The largest seller was TIAA CREF Investment Management, cutting an estimated $86.8M.
